Ngwanabahlalerwa (Public School in Matome)

High school•Public School

About Ngwanabahlalerwa

Ngwanabahlalerwa is a public high school located in Matome, Limpopo. The school serves 345 learners with 11 educators, achieving a 88.6% matric pass rate.

The school follows the NSC (CAPS) curriculum, providing quality education to learners in the Zebediela area.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the school fees at Ngwanabahlalerwa?

Ngwanabahlalerwa is a no-fee school, meaning there are no tuition fees for learners.

How big is Ngwanabahlalerwa school?

The school currently has 345 learners with 11 educators.

What curriculum does Ngwanabahlalerwa follow?

Ngwanabahlalerwa offers the NSC (CAPS) curriculum.

Is Ngwanabahlalerwa a public or private school?

Ngwanabahlalerwa is a public school in Limpopo, operating as a no-fee school.
